Due to popular demand, 7-Eleven is bringing back its limited-edition coconut coffee — a sweet, creamy coconutty drink made with 100% Arabica beans.
Customers who have not already redeemed their seven free cups can try the drink for free through Aug. 9. Participating 7-Eleven stores are offering seven free any-size hot beverages and/or free any-size fountain drinks per 7Rewards loyalty member through its 7-Eleven mobile app this summer. Customers can also purchase any-size hot coffee for $1 or Big Gulp drink for just 49 cents through 7Rewards for the rest of the summer.

And as the world continues to adjust to everyday life amid the pandemic, 7–Eleven has enhanced its standards and procedures for hygiene, handwashing, sanitation, food handling and preparation in stores, including increased frequency of cleaning high-touch surfaces. All store associates are encouraged to wear masks and gloves when serving customers. Customers now have access to disposable gloves, tissues and sanitizer stations while shopping in stores.
As an extra precaution to help reinforce physical distancing and safer transactions, 7–Eleven has installed sneeze guards and visual floor markers at the front sales counter. In addition, 7–Eleven continues to offer contactless payment at participating stores at the register with Apple Pay and Google Pay.

Based in Irving, Texas, 7-Eleven operates, franchises and/or licenses more than 70,000 stores in 17 countries, including 11,800 in North America.
